French Baroque composer Jean-Philippe Rameau left behind an extraordinary wealth of orchestral music, but little to none of it is of the stand-alone variety, scattered as it is throughout his 18 operas and 13 ballets left to posterity, in whole or in part. Conductor Marc Minkowski has elected to redress the imbalance by compiling 17 of Rameau's best orchestral moments into Une Symphonie Imaginaire, an "imaginary symphony" performed by period instrument ensemble Les Musiciens du Louvre and issued on compact discs by Archiv Produktion. This type of montage of related bits and pieces from various scores morphed, if you will, into a single work is a time-honored tradition, particularly as it relates to Baroque music; for example, Sir John Barbirolli's Suite for wind & strings arranged from bits and pieces of Henry Purcell or Sir Hamilton Harty's arrangements from Handel. Yet Une Symphonie Imaginaire is a world away from the Baroque boom of the 1930s. The sequence of pieces here, drawn from the operas Za s, Les F tes d'H be, Dardanus, Le Temple de la Gloire, Les Bor ades, and Hippolyte & Aricie; the ballets La Naissance d'Osiris and Plat e; and a contemporary arrangement of the Rameau's keyboard piece La Poule, is mainly intended for this album and not for use in concert. Minkowski does not attempt to assert that his "symphony" drawn from Rameau's music is anything that the composer himself may have devised -- in Rameau's time, the symphony itself was a mere baby, little more than a fancy name for an opera overture. Much of Rameau's music is eccentric and utilizes revolutionary techniques for this era, particularly in fracturing individual lines within the orchestra in order to provide a fragmented, disjunctive quality to the texture. The "Prelude to Act V" of Les Bor ades sounds almost like a Baroque overture as reorganized by John Cage. The anonymous arrangement of La Poule is an outstanding character piece and quite unusual for any orchestral music of the mid-eighteenth century. Overall, Une Symphonie Imaginaire is splendidly well played and sequenced in a fast-moving order, although music-by-the-yard fanatics may find the 56-minute running time too stingy. This Hybrid CD version is to be preferred over the standard CD release, as the latter suffers from an intermittent high end, whereas the Hybrid CD accurately represents this superb Archiv recording for what it is with no dropouts or other sonic anomalies. ~ Uncle Dave Lewis , Rovi

Marc Minkowski was one of the most promising conductors to emerge in the 1990s, having carved out a niche for himself (and his hand-picked ensemble, Les Musiciens du Louvre) in the lesser-known works of the French and Italian Baroque. In the competitive fields of early music and historical performance, he has garnered considerable critical acclaim and managed to bring works of relative obscurity to the attention of wider audiences. Minkowski began his career as a bassoonist, becoming a baroque specialist during his tenure with such ensembles as Les Arts Florissants, the Clemencic Consort of Vienna, and La Chapelle Royale. His interest in conducting flourished during studies with the highly respected French conductor Charles Bruck at the Pierre Monteux School in Hancock, ME. After taking first prize at the first International Early Music Competition in Bruges (1984), Minkowski founded his own early instrument ensemble, Les Musiciens du Louvre, with which he has made the bulk of his recordings. His biggest successes have come in the realm of dramatic music, where his revivals of works by Gluck, Lully, Purcell, and Handel have drawn attention to his text-oriented dramatic sense. This same approach has borne similar fruit in the oratorios and choral works of Handel, which he has made a staple of his repertory. Minkowski and Les Musiciens du Louvre signed an exclusive contract with Deutsche Grammophon's Archiv Produktion label in 1994, and in 1997 they joined forces with the Orchestre de Chambre de Grenoble. Minkowski has also conducted the Mahler Chamber Orchestra, the Berlin Philharmonic, the Mozarteum Salzburg, and the Staatskapelle Dresden, among other world-class orchestras. ~ All Music Guide, Rovi
